Troubleshooting DotNet Code Converter Freezing Issues A Comprehensive Guide

by gitftunila 76 views
Iklan Headers

Experiencing freezing issues with software can be incredibly frustrating, especially when you're in the middle of an important task. This comprehensive guide addresses the common problem of the DotNet Code Converter freezing, particularly when selecting files for conversion. We will explore potential causes and provide step-by-step solutions to help you resolve this issue efficiently. If you've tried restarting, reinstalling, and running as administrator without success, you're in the right place. Let's dive into the troubleshooting process to get your DotNet Code Converter working smoothly again.

Understanding the DotNet Code Converter Freezing Issue

When the DotNet Code Converter freezes, it can halt your work and cause significant delays. This issue commonly arises when you attempt to select a file for conversion, rendering the program unresponsive. The frustration is compounded when basic troubleshooting steps like restarting the application or your computer don't yield results. To effectively address this problem, it's essential to understand the underlying causes and systematically explore potential solutions.

Common Causes of Freezing Issues

Several factors can contribute to the DotNet Code Converter freezing, including:

  • Software Conflicts: Compatibility issues with other applications or system components can lead to instability.
  • Insufficient System Resources: The converter may require more memory or processing power than your system can provide.
  • Corrupted Installation: A faulty installation can result in missing files or incorrect configurations.
  • File-Specific Issues: Certain files might contain elements that the converter struggles to process, causing it to freeze.
  • Outdated Software: Older versions of the converter might have bugs or compatibility issues that are resolved in newer releases.
  • Permissions Issues: Insufficient permissions can prevent the converter from accessing necessary files or system resources.

Initial Troubleshooting Steps

Before diving into more advanced solutions, it's crucial to exhaust the basic troubleshooting steps. These include:

  1. Restarting the Application: Closing and reopening the DotNet Code Converter can sometimes resolve temporary glitches.
  2. Restarting Your Computer: A system restart clears the memory and stops any conflicting processes.
  3. Running as Administrator: Granting administrative privileges ensures the converter has the necessary access rights.
  4. Reinstalling the Software: A clean reinstallation can fix corrupted files or configurations.

If these initial steps haven't resolved the issue, it's time to explore more specific solutions tailored to the DotNet Code Converter.

Advanced Troubleshooting Techniques

When basic troubleshooting steps fail to resolve the freezing issue, advanced techniques become necessary. These techniques involve a deeper dive into your system's configuration and the software's settings. By systematically exploring these methods, you can identify and address the root cause of the problem.

1. Checking System Requirements and Resources

Ensuring your system meets the minimum requirements for the DotNet Code Converter is crucial. If your hardware doesn't meet these specifications, the application may struggle to function correctly, leading to freezing or crashing. Start by checking the official documentation or the software vendor's website for the system requirements. Pay close attention to the following:

  • Operating System: Verify that your operating system (e.g., Windows 10, Windows 11) is supported by the converter.
  • Processor: Check the required processor speed and architecture (e.g., Intel Core i5, AMD Ryzen).
  • RAM: Ensure you have enough random-access memory (RAM) to handle the converter's operations. Insufficient RAM can cause slowdowns and freezes.
  • Hard Disk Space: Make sure you have enough free disk space for the converter to operate and store temporary files.

In addition to meeting the minimum requirements, it's also essential to monitor your system resources while the converter is running. Use the Task Manager (Ctrl+Shift+Esc on Windows) to check CPU usage, memory usage, and disk activity. If you notice high resource consumption, it may indicate that your system is struggling to handle the load. Closing unnecessary applications and processes can free up resources and improve the converter's performance.

2. Investigating Software Conflicts

Software conflicts can often lead to freezing issues. The DotNet Code Converter may clash with other applications, especially those that use similar system resources or libraries. To identify potential conflicts, consider the following steps:

  • Close Unnecessary Applications: Start by closing all applications that you're not actively using. This reduces the potential for conflicts and frees up system resources.
  • Perform a Clean Boot: A clean boot starts Windows with a minimal set of drivers and startup programs. This can help you determine if a third-party application is causing the issue. To perform a clean boot:
    1. Press Windows Key + R, type msconfig, and press Enter.
    2. In the System Configuration window, go to the Services tab.
    3. Check the Hide all Microsoft services box, and then click Disable all.
    4. Go to the Startup tab and click Open Task Manager.
    5. In Task Manager, disable all startup items.
    6. Close Task Manager and click OK in the System Configuration window.
    7. Restart your computer.
    8. After the restart, try running the DotNet Code Converter to see if the issue persists.
  • Check for Conflicting Software: Some software is known to cause conflicts with development tools and converters. This can include antivirus programs, firewalls, and other utilities. Temporarily disabling these applications can help you determine if they are the cause of the problem. However, be cautious when disabling security software, and ensure you re-enable it as soon as possible.

3. Examining File-Specific Issues

Sometimes, the freezing issue is related to the specific file you're trying to convert. Large or complex files, or those with errors, can cause the converter to freeze or crash. Here are some strategies for addressing file-specific issues:

  • Try Different Files: Test the converter with different files to see if the problem is isolated to a particular file. If only certain files cause the issue, it suggests that the files themselves may be the problem.
  • Check File Integrity: Corrupted files can cause various issues, including freezing. You can try opening the file in its original application (e.g., a text editor for source code files) to check for errors or inconsistencies.
  • Reduce File Size or Complexity: If the file is very large or complex, try breaking it down into smaller parts or simplifying its structure. This can reduce the load on the converter and improve its performance.
  • Convert in Batches: Instead of converting a large number of files at once, try converting them in smaller batches. This can help prevent the converter from running out of resources or encountering issues.

4. Updating or Reinstalling the DotNet Code Converter

Using an outdated version of the DotNet Code Converter can lead to compatibility issues and freezing problems. Software updates often include bug fixes, performance improvements, and support for new file formats or technologies. To ensure you have the latest version, follow these steps:

  • Check for Updates: Most applications have a built-in update mechanism. Look for an Update or Check for Updates option in the converter's menu or settings. If an update is available, download and install it.
  • Visit the Vendor's Website: Check the official website of the DotNet Code Converter for the latest version. Download the installer and follow the instructions to update the software.

If updating doesn't resolve the issue, a clean reinstallation may be necessary. This process involves completely removing the software from your system and then reinstalling it. This can help fix corrupted files or configurations that may be causing the freezing problem. Here’s how to perform a clean reinstallation:

  1. Uninstall the Software:
    • Go to the Control Panel (or Settings in Windows 10/11).
    • Select Programs or Programs and Features.
    • Find the DotNet Code Converter in the list of installed programs.
    • Click Uninstall and follow the on-screen instructions.
  2. Remove Residual Files:
    • After uninstalling, some files and folders may remain on your system. These residual files can sometimes cause issues during reinstallation.
    • Navigate to the installation directory (usually in Program Files or Program Files (x86)) and delete any remaining folders related to the converter.
    • Check the AppData folder (located in your user profile) for any residual files or folders.
  3. Reinstall the Software:
    • Download the latest version of the DotNet Code Converter from the vendor's website.
    • Run the installer and follow the instructions to reinstall the software.

5. Adjusting Compatibility Settings

Compatibility settings can help resolve issues when running older software on newer operating systems. If the DotNet Code Converter was designed for an older version of Windows, it may not function correctly on a newer system. To adjust compatibility settings:

  1. Locate the Executable File: Find the main executable file for the DotNet Code Converter (usually a .exe file) in the installation directory.
  2. Open Properties: Right-click the executable file and select Properties.
  3. Go to the Compatibility Tab: In the Properties window, go to the Compatibility tab.
  4. Enable Compatibility Mode:
    • Check the Run this program in compatibility mode for box.
    • Select the operating system for which the converter was designed (e.g., Windows XP, Windows 7).
  5. Adjust Other Settings:
    • You can also try checking the Run this program as an administrator box.
    • If you're experiencing display issues, try checking the Disable display scaling on high DPI settings box.
  6. Apply Changes: Click Apply and then OK to save the changes.
  7. Test the Converter: Run the DotNet Code Converter to see if the issue is resolved.

6. Checking Event Viewer for Errors

Event Viewer is a Windows tool that logs system events, including errors and warnings. Checking Event Viewer can provide valuable insights into the cause of the freezing issue. To access Event Viewer:

  1. Open Event Viewer:
    • Press Windows Key + R, type eventvwr.msc, and press Enter.
  2. Navigate to Windows Logs:
    • In the Event Viewer window, expand Windows Logs in the left pane.
  3. Check Application and System Logs:
    • Click on Application and System logs to view events.
  4. Filter for Errors and Warnings:
    • Look for events with Error or Warning levels that occurred around the time the DotNet Code Converter froze.
    • You can filter the logs by Event Level to make it easier to find relevant events.
  5. Examine Event Details:
    • Click on an event to view its details in the lower pane.
    • Pay attention to the Event ID, Source, and Description fields.
    • The event description may provide information about the cause of the error and possible solutions.

If you find errors related to the DotNet Code Converter, you can search online for the specific error message or Event ID to find more information and troubleshooting steps. This can help you identify the root cause of the problem and implement targeted solutions.

Seeking Further Assistance

If you've tried all the troubleshooting steps outlined in this guide and are still experiencing freezing issues with the DotNet Code Converter, it may be time to seek further assistance. Several resources are available to help you resolve complex technical problems.

1. Contacting the Software Vendor

The first step in seeking further assistance is to contact the software vendor or developer of the DotNet Code Converter. Most software vendors offer technical support services to help users with issues they encounter. When contacting support, be prepared to provide detailed information about the problem, including:

  • Software Version: The version number of the DotNet Code Converter you're using.
  • Operating System: Your operating system (e.g., Windows 10, Windows 11) and its version.
  • System Specifications: Information about your computer's hardware, including processor, RAM, and available disk space.
  • Detailed Description of the Issue: Explain the problem you're experiencing, including when it occurs, any error messages you've seen, and the troubleshooting steps you've already tried.
  • Event Viewer Logs: If you've checked Event Viewer, include any relevant error or warning messages.

The software vendor may be able to provide specific solutions or workarounds based on your situation. They may also be aware of known issues and have patches or updates available.

2. Consulting Online Forums and Communities

Online forums and communities dedicated to software development and troubleshooting can be valuable resources for finding solutions to technical problems. These communities often have experienced users and experts who can offer advice and assistance. Here are some popular platforms to consider:

  • Stack Overflow: A question-and-answer website for programmers and developers. You can search for existing questions related to the DotNet Code Converter or post your own question.
  • Reddit: Subreddits like r/dotnet and r/programming can be good places to ask for help or search for discussions related to your issue.
  • Microsoft Developer Forums: Microsoft provides forums for developers using .NET technologies. These forums can be a good place to ask questions about compatibility issues or other technical problems.
  • Software-Specific Forums: Check if the DotNet Code Converter has its own official forum or community website. These forums are often the best place to find information specific to the software.

When posting in forums or communities, be sure to provide as much detail as possible about the issue you're experiencing. Include the steps you've already tried, any error messages you've seen, and your system specifications. This will help others understand your problem and provide more effective solutions.

3. Seeking Professional IT Support

If you're unable to resolve the freezing issue on your own, you may need to seek professional IT support. A qualified IT technician can provide in-depth troubleshooting and diagnostic services to identify and fix the problem. This may involve:

  • Remote Support: Many IT support providers offer remote support services, where they can access your computer remotely to diagnose and fix issues.
  • On-Site Support: For more complex problems, an IT technician may need to visit your location to troubleshoot the issue in person.

When seeking professional IT support, be sure to choose a reputable provider with experience in troubleshooting software issues. Ask for references or read online reviews to ensure you're working with a qualified technician.

Conclusion

Troubleshooting freezing issues with the DotNet Code Converter can be a complex process, but by systematically exploring potential causes and solutions, you can often resolve the problem. This comprehensive guide has provided a range of techniques, from basic troubleshooting steps to advanced methods like checking system requirements, investigating software conflicts, and adjusting compatibility settings. Remember to check Event Viewer for errors and seek further assistance from the software vendor, online communities, or professional IT support when needed.

By following these steps, you can improve the stability and performance of your DotNet Code Converter and ensure a smoother development experience. The key is to be patient, methodical, and persistent in your troubleshooting efforts. With the right approach, you can overcome freezing issues and get back to your coding tasks with confidence.